Mark-Hilliard Wilson, guitar

Mark-Hilliard Wilson would like to share a program celebrating the majesty of the Baroque with some of its greatest composers. He begins with Johann Sebastian Bach's collaboration with the great lutenist, Sylvius Leopold Weiss. He will then segue from the 1670s to the early 2000s with a pairing of two pieces, one by French Baroque composer Francesco Corbetta and the other byAndrew York, a contemporary instrumentalist from California. The program concludes with music by Spanish masters from Catalonia.

About Groupmuse
A groupmuse is a live classical music house party/concert. It's casual, friendly, and intimate. Equal parts musical and social, it’s a way to enjoy yourself and enrich yourself. Anyone can host one, and anyone can come.
